Window Well Waterproofing in Kansas City, KS

Window well waterproofing services focus on protecting basement windows and their surrounding structures from water intrusion and damage. This service typically involves applying specialized sealants, installing drainage systems, and sometimes adding protective covers to prevent water from pooling or seeping into the foundation. Projects often include waterproofing existing window wells, repairing or replacing damaged materials, and installing new systems during basement renovations or new construction to ensure that water stays outside the basement area, reducing the risk of flooding and structural issues.

Common Window Well Waterproofing Jobs

Window well waterproofing helps prevent water intrusion and protects basement interiors during heavy rains.

Drainage solutions ensure water flows away from window wells, reducing the risk of flooding.

Sealing and repair address cracks and gaps to maintain a watertight barrier around basement windows.

Cover installations provide an extra layer of protection against rain and melting snow.

Waterproof membranes are applied to window wells to create a durable, moisture-resistant barrier.

Gutter and downspout adjustments direct water away from window wells to prevent pooling and leakage.

Window Well Waterproofing Questions

Why is waterproofing a window well important? Waterproofing helps prevent water from seeping into the basement, reducing the risk of flooding and water damage around the foundation.

What types of waterproofing methods are available for window wells? Common options include installing drainage systems, applying sealants, and adding covers to keep water out.

Can waterproofing improve the safety of a window well? Yes, proper waterproofing can help prevent water accumulation that may cause the well to become slippery or unsafe.
